Abstract

The utility model discloses a feeding device of large-scale high-speed, heavy load numerical control band sawing machine, including mount, pay-off frame, motor and delivery sheet. The feeding frame is driven to move by the motor, so that the workpiece is driven to move, the original manual movement or the movement of the lifting equipment is replaced, the moving distance is accurate and controllable, and the manual labor is saved; through the arrangement of the pushing plate and the positioning block, the workpiece is axially and radially positioned, and the stability of the workpiece in the moving and machining processes is ensured.

Description

Feeding device of large-scale high-speed and heavy-load numerical control band sawing machine
Technical Field
The utility model relates to a sawing machine feeding device specifically indicates a feeding device of large-scale high-speed, heavy load numerical control band sawing machine.
Background
The traditional sawing machine uses a circular saw blade, a saw band or a saw blade and the like as a cutter to saw and cut metal round materials, square materials, pipe materials, section materials and the like. The sawing machine is generally not very high in processing precision and is mainly used for a stock preparation workshop to cut off various section bars, pipe materials and the like; because the material piece is large-scale, be not convenient for pay-off and location, move all rely on with lifting machine equipment such as loop wheel machine to large-scale work piece usually, but to moving the work piece on the sawing machine, need certain precision, it is comparatively troublesome and the removal precision is low to move the work piece through lifting machine equipment, needs the manual work to adjust, but large-scale work piece weight is big, and the manual work is difficult to work. Therefore, a feeding device of a large-scale high-speed and heavy-load numerical control band sawing machine is provided.

Detailed Description
The following is a feeding device of a large-scale high-speed and heavy-load numerical control band sawing machine, which is provided by the utility model and is combined with the attached drawings.
As shown in fig. 1-3, the feeding device of a large-scale high-speed and heavy-duty numerical control band sawing machine of the present embodiment includes a fixed frame 1, a feeding frame 2, a motor 3 and a feeding plate 4; the device is characterized in that the bottom surface of the fixed frame 1 is arranged into an inclined plane, and a feeding guide rail 5 is arranged on the bottom surface of the fixed frame 1; a rack 6 is arranged beside the feeding guide rail 5; the feeding frame 2 is characterized in that a roller support 7 is welded at the bottom of the feeding frame 2, a driving wheel 8 and a driven wheel 9 are mounted on the roller support 7, the feeding frame 2 is movably mounted on a feeding guide rail 5 through the driving wheel 8 and the driven wheel 9, a plurality of jacking frames 10 are mounted on the feeding frame 2 through bolts, and the feeding plate 4 is mounted on the jacking frames 10 through bolts; a motor mounting plate 11 is mounted on the feeding frame 2 through welding, a motor 3 is mounted on the motor mounting plate 11, a transmission rod 12 is connected to the motor 3, and the transmission rod 12 is connected with the driving wheel 8; a gear 13 matched with the rack 6 is arranged on the driving wheel 8, and the driving wheel 8 is meshed with the rack 6; the feeding plate 4 is provided with a pushing plate 14 through a bolt, and the feeding plate 4 at the front end of the pushing plate 14 is provided with a positioning block 15 through a bolt; the feeding plate 4 is also provided with a support frame 16 through welding, and the support frame 16 is provided with a fixing rod 17; a baffle plate 18 is also welded on the feeding frame 2, and a rubber sheet 19 is arranged on the baffle plate 18 through a screw; the fixed frame 1 is provided with a hydraulic station 20; a hydraulic valve 21 is further mounted on the feeding frame 2, the jacking frame 10 is connected with the hydraulic valve 21 through a pipeline, and the hydraulic valve 21 is connected with the hydraulic station 20 through a pipeline; the side of the fixed frame 1 is also provided with a stair 22 by welding.
The utility model discloses an in the course of the work, after the work piece placed the locating piece 15 on the flitch 4 through lifting by crane equipment on, motor 6 starts, drives action wheel 8 and rotates, and action wheel 8 passes through gear 13 and rack 6's meshing to form linear motion on rack 6, thereby drive pay-off frame 2 and carry out rectilinear movement, finally drive the work piece and remove, the displacement is opened and close through motor 3 and is controlled.
The utility model has the advantages that the motor 3 drives the feeding frame 2 to move, thereby driving the workpiece to move, replacing the original manual movement or the lifting equipment movement, the moving distance is accurate and controllable, and the manual labor force is saved; the pushing plate 14 and the positioning block 15 are arranged to axially and radially position the workpiece, so that the stability of the workpiece in the moving and machining processes is ensured; through the arrangement of the support frame 16 and the fixed rod 17, the workpiece can be further fixed by binding the workpiece through a rope and then winding the workpiece on the fixed rod 17; by arranging the baffle 18, sawdust produced by processing of the sawing machine is prevented from falling into the driving wheel 8 and the driven wheel 9, and by arranging the rubber sheet 19 on the baffle 18, when the feeding frame 2 moves, the sawdust on the feeding guide rail 5 is pushed away by the rubber sheet 19 on the baffle 18, so that the driving wheel 8 and the driven wheel 9 are not contacted with the sawdust all the time, and the unsmooth movement caused by accumulation of the sawdust is avoided; through the setting of jacking frame 10, make the delivery sheet 4 can carry out the jacking, height-adjusting through hydrovalve 21's setting, plays the effect of synchronous lift to a plurality of jacking frame 10, guarantees the stability that the delivery sheet 4 goes up and down, avoids producing the slope.
